交互按钮是现代用户界面设计中不可或缺的元素,它们不仅能够引导用户完成特定操作,还能在视觉上增强用户体验。以下是对提升用户体验的五大核心交互按钮功能的解析:
1. 明确的指示功能
主题句:明确的指示功能是交互按钮最基本的要求,它确保用户能够快速理解按钮的作用。
详细说明:
- 清晰的标签:按钮上的文字应当简洁明了,直接反映其功能,如“登录”、“注册”等。
- 图标与文字结合:对于功能较为复杂的按钮,可以使用图标配合文字说明,如“添加到购物车”(图标为购物车,文字为“添加”)。
- 颜色与形状:按钮的颜色和形状应与其功能相匹配,例如,常用的操作按钮通常使用蓝色或绿色,而取消或关闭按钮则使用红色。
例子:
<button type="submit" class="btn-primary">提交</button>
<button type="button" class="btn-cancel">取消</button>
2. 反馈机制
主题句:提供即时反馈是提升用户体验的关键,它让用户知道他们的操作已经被系统识别。
详细说明:
- 视觉反馈:按钮按下时应有明显的视觉变化,如颜色变化、阴影增加等。
- 听觉反馈:在某些情况下,如触摸屏设备,提供听觉反馈可以增强用户的操作感受。
- 状态更新:操作完成后,按钮应显示相应的状态,如“已发送”、“已完成”等。
例子:
<button type="button" id="sendButton" onclick="sendMessage()">发送消息</button>
<script>
function sendMessage() {
document.getElementById('sendButton').innerText = '已发送';
document.getElementById('sendButton').disabled = true;
}
</script>
3. 适应性设计
主题句:交互按钮应适应不同的设备和屏幕尺寸,以确保所有用户都能获得良好的体验。
详细说明:
- 响应式设计:按钮应能够根据屏幕尺寸的变化自动调整大小和布局。
- 触控优化:在触摸屏设备上,按钮的尺寸应足够大,以便用户轻松点击。
- 无障碍支持:确保按钮的对比度和颜色搭配符合无障碍标准,方便视力不佳的用户使用。
例子:
@media (max-width: 600px) {
.btn {
width: 100%;
padding: 10px;
}
}
4. 逻辑性布局
主题句:合理的布局可以减少用户的认知负担,提高操作效率。
详细说明:
- 层次结构:按钮应按照功能的重要性和逻辑关系进行排列。
- 分组:将功能相关的按钮分组,使用相同的视觉元素(如颜色、图标)进行区分。
- 留白:适当的留白可以避免界面过于拥挤,提高可读性。
例子:
<div class="button-group">
<button class="btn btn-primary">保存</button>
<button class="btn btn-secondary">取消</button>
<button class="btn btn-danger">删除</button>
</div>
5. 测试与优化
主题句:通过持续的用户测试和优化,可以不断提升交互按钮的用户体验。
详细说明:
- 用户测试:定期进行用户测试,收集用户对按钮设计的反馈。
- 数据分析:分析用户点击行为和操作成功率,识别潜在问题。
- 迭代优化:根据测试结果和数据分析,不断改进按钮设计。
例子:
<!-- 用户测试反馈表单 -->
<form id="feedbackForm">
<label for="buttonFeedback">对按钮设计的反馈:</label>
<textarea id="buttonFeedback" name="buttonFeedback"></textarea>
<button type="submit">提交反馈</button>
</form>
通过以上五大核心功能的解析,我们可以更好地理解交互按钮在提升用户体验中的重要性,并以此为基础,设计和优化我们的用户界面。
